Omni Frisco Hotel at the Star

The Omni Frisco Hotel at The Star is more than just the official hotel of the Dallas Cowboys, it’s the social hub for great food, fun and nightlife. This 16-story hotel features 300 beautifully appointed guest rooms and suites and a range of meeting spaces to accommodate any sized gathering. From grand and junior ballrooms to intimate spaces and an elevated pool deck, Omni Frisco Hotel’s 24,000 square feet of meeting space provide endless opportunities for events.

This multi-use campus in partnership with the Dallas Cowboys, the city of Frisco and Frisco Independent School District features restaurants, retail space, entertainment venues and more. Omni Frisco Hotel is connected to The Ford Center, a 12,000-seat, domed, multi-purpose event center. The entire campus is anchored by the Dallas Cowboys World Headquarters, which houses office space and the practice facility for the Dallas Cowboys and the Dallas Cowboys Cheerleaders.

Located 20 minutes north of downtown Dallas and 25 minutes from both DFW International and Love Field Airport, the Omni Frisco Hotel features a bevy of amenities including Neighborhood Services, a restaurant featuring honest food and drink in the American tradition. Discover our luxury boutique, Charlotte Jones Collection featuring local designers, a chic coffee and wine bar in the lobby and an elevated pool bar and grill, The Edge, overlooking the 91-acre entertainment district dubbed The Star.

The upscale Omni Frisco Hotel embodies true Texas charm and sophistication. Staying true to Omni’s local color, this luxury hotel captures the energy and future of this vibrant North Texas city.


Position: Rooms Leader in Development

Department: Rooms

Reports to: Director of Rooms


This position is for someone who wishes to make Hospitality their career. The Leader In Development (LID) program is a Management Training Program directed to entry level candidates with a Bachelors Degree or equivalent to develop their management skills by training them in all aspects of Housekeeping and Rooms Division operations. The person selected will spend a portion of their time working in other departments of the hotel. This position is intended to last for one year so candidates must be able to relocate upon completion of the program.


Job Description

• To effectively perform job functions of various front office, ideal services guest services, reservations and housekeeping positions. To complete LID learning contracts and perform assigned management functions to aid in management development initiatives.
• Completion of LID learning contracts; scheduling appointments with contract resources and completing monthly LID progress report.
• Be familiar with housekeeping systems and equipment; to include daily reports and PDQ standards.
• Execute room inspections according to standards.
• Be familiar with all systems and equipment as related to the Front Office (EPITOME, Nucleus, GoConcierge, Synergy, Vingcard Vision, Two-Way Radio Dispatch, ISD Firepanel).
• Be familiar with all hotel rate plans and rate codes, understanding rate strategy when making rate changes for guests.
• Assist with initial and continued training of all line level front office associates - conducting MOS audits and on the spot coaching as needed.
• Assist with shift coverage in the event of call-offs of staff.
• Represent the Omni Brand and Culture at all times; meeting the expectations outlined in the Omni leadership competencies. Reinforce and train associates on Power of One and Power of Engagement principles.
• Be actively engaged with our guests and hotel associates, demonstrating and rewarding Power of One behaviors.
• Support a positive work environment of employee growth and development, interdepartmental teamwork and exceptional customer service.
• Be familiar with guest scenarios and follow-up on all guest requests and concerns, effectively adhering to the service recovery process.
• To be thoroughly acquainted with all front desk procedures to include check-in/check-out, cash handling, parking validation, folio adjustments, payment procedures, room blocking, AM/PM checklist, etc.
• Maintain Four Diamond Standards of guest service.
• Complete other duties as assigned.
